Output 3de0c627f947eaff8b053b3a4a1abd65f0e30e038a44c4b5e9d99c51e24ba10c:1

value
52721805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16b35378d579da317580d00a9c5856f1e4ebdf4 OP_EQUAL
address
3Hs7xRzftUYSu4mKU8KqVVy1ZnZn9CqzV2
transaction
3de0c627f947eaff8b053b3a4a1abd65f0e30e038a44c4b5e9d99c51e24ba10c
confirmations
345395
spent
true